When a number is multiplied by itself thrice, the resultant number is called the cube of a number. Cubing is used when comparing sizes of objects or things with cubic measurements. In this topic, we shall learn about cubes of 820.

Cube of 820

A cube number is a value obtained by raising a number to the power of 3, or by multiplying the number by itself three times. When you cube a positive number, the result is always positive. When you cube a negative number, the result is always negative. This is because a negative number by itself three times results in a negative number.

The cube of 820 can be written as 820³, which is the exponential form. Or it can also be written in arithmetic form as, 820 × 820 × 820.

Using a Formula (a³)

The formula (a + b)³ is a binomial formula for finding the cube of a number. The formula is expanded as a³ + 3a²b + 3ab² + b³.

Step 1: Split the number 820 into two parts, as 800 and 20. Let a = 800 and b = 20, so a + b = 820

Step 2: Now, apply the formula (a + b)³ = a³ + 3a²b + 3ab² + b³

Step 3: Calculate each term

a³ = 800³

3a²b = 3 × 800² × 20

3ab² = 3 × 800 × 20²

b³ = 20³

Step 4: Add all the terms together:

(a + b)³ = a³ + 3a²b + 3ab² + b³

(800 + 20)³ = 800³ + 3 × 800² × 20 + 3 × 800 × 20² + 20³

820³ = 512,000,000 + 384,000,000 + 96,000 + 8,000

820³ = 551,368,000

Step 5: Hence, the cube of 820 is 551,368,000.

Problem 3

How much larger is 820³ than 810³?

Okay, lets begin

820³ – 810³ = 24,552,000.

Explanation

First, find the cube of 820³, that is 551,368,000

Next, find the cube of 810³, which is 526,816,000

Now, find the difference between them using the subtraction method. 551,368,000 – 526,816,000 = 24,552,000

Therefore, 820³ is 24,552,000 larger than 810³.
